  <name>Glucosinalbin 4-(4-acetylrhamnoside)</name>
  <description>Constituent of Moringa oleifera (horseradish tree) and Moringa peregrina. Glucosinalbin 4-(4-acetylrhamnoside) is found in fats and oils, herbs and spices, and green vegetables.</description>
